From USA Today bestselling authors, Mimi Jean Pamfiloff and Kylie Gilmore, comes a hilarious, sexy, Vampire Romance about the girl next door and an ancient prince who’s lost when it comes to modern women.

WANTED: MODERN WOMAN WHO APPRECIATES TRADITIONAL COURTSHIP WITH FANGS.

Greetings. My name is Prince Bozhidar, and I am an eight-hundred-year-old vampire.

Correction.

I am an eight-hundred-year-old, virile, confident, and very sexy vampire—so I’m told. I have wealth, looks, and everything an immortal man could ever want.

Well, except love. But no matter. I am not a one-neck sort of man.

Yet the virginal woman across the road sets my senses afire. And she needs my help with her family’s failing winery. My own is quite successful.

My honor demands I help this enchanting female, and when I do, my heart begins beating anew. She is my mate. Strangely, my gifts of seduction do not seem to work on her.

Perhaps I need to fit in with modern dating customs to win this modern woman.

And then there’s the small matter that she doesn’t believe in vampires.

There is no fighting destiny, sweet Stella. You will be mine.

Kylie Gilmore is the USA Today bestselling author of over fifty humorous contemporary romances. Her series include Happy Endings in Clover Park, Unleashed Romance, the Rourkes, the Happy Endings Book Club, Clover Park, and Clover Park Charmers. With more than three million downloads of her books, readers all over the world love escaping into her hilarious feel-good romances featuring strong bonds with family, friends, and community.

Kylie lives in New York with her family, a demanding cat, and a nutso dog. When she's not writing, reading hot romance, or dutifully taking notes at writing conferences, you can find her happily crafting what will surely be future family heirlooms.

Fanged Love is a stand alone vampire romance romcom by Kylie Gilmore and Mimi Jean Pamfiloff. While I’ve read several of Mimi’s books, this is my first time with Kylie. If I had to describe this book in one word, I would say it was “delightful!” Yes, it was over the top hysterical! But it was also sweet and sexy and just…delightful! I also want to add that the cover fits this book perfectly. The male model is Boz to a “T!”



Prince Bozhidar, or Boz, is an eight hundred year old vampire who made a witch mad and has been asleep for the past five hundred years. His slave, or majordomo as she prefers to be called, Neli, has been running his winery, Castle Sangria, in his absence. She also moved everything, the winery, the castle, all of it, to California while Boz slept. But then, unexpectedly he just woke up! Just like that! To a new world, with technology, laws, women’s equality, and so many more things he had to very quickly get accustomed to!

Red Hill South, Victoria, Australia. Montalto Vineyard 1 | by philk_56

Stella Baker is twenty two years old and has just graduated from college. She is excited to help her parents run their family’s winery, Stellariva Vineyards. Only to discover that her parents kept hidden how badly their vineyard was performing. They are counting on Stella to save them. Stella is determined to save her legacy. So she decides to go across the street to Castle Sangria and discuss their success and hopefully they will help her to find a way to save her winery.

wine

As soon as Boz and Stella meet, the attraction is instant. Mostly Boz just wants to eat Stella. The smell of her blood is overwhelmingly amazing. But he soon realizes that he doesn’t really want to kill her, that she is his mate. Now, he just has to convince Stella that she can trust him, even if he is a vampire!



I loved everything about this. I smiled all the way through. Watching Boz acclimate to the new era was hilarious. His reactions to the TV, to cell phones, and the places he got his advice, Cosmopolitan magazine, Psychology Today. It was one giggle after another. And Stella! Her devotion to her family and dedication to saving the winery was so admirable. She was a woman on a mission. Together, these two were complete opposites. But you know what they say about opposites!

If you want a book that will make you smile, giggle even, sigh, swoon and just make you feel all sparkly and happy, this is for you. I hope you enjoy it as much as I did! And I also hope these two authors decide to work together again. They most definitely do great work as a team!!!

I absolutely love how this book came about. In Mimi’s The Librarian’s Vampire Assistant, the heroine and other slightly off balance vampires are hooked on a romance novel called “Fanged Love”. It begins as an offhanded reference, but over the series morphs into a running joke where the author gets abducted to write more of the romance. Fanged Love is the story…from within the story.

Prince Bozhidar, as an 800 year old vampire who has been asleep for the past five centuries, is hilarious. He’s conceited, self centered and utterly oblivious to the way the world has changed while he’s been out. He awakes to find that his slave/assistant/tutor in all things modern, Neli, has moved their castle to Napa Valley and “he” has become a successful winemaker.

Seeking winemaking advice in order to keep her family’s neighboring winery afloat, Stella enters Boz’s life with her close to virginal scent and he is immediately hooked. What follows is a thoroughly enjoyable and highly entertaining. Boz is completely clueless as to everything current, from fashion to customs, so his social gaffes and utter confusion as he tries to navigate modern life are adorable and endearing.

This is not a romance in the traditional sense. Nor is it truly paranormal despite the stars being a vampire and his companion. First and foremost, this is an enjoyable campy comedy and a lighthearted read.

Mimi Jean Pamfiloff and Kylie Gilmore deliver a delightfully campy rom-com with a side of slow-burn steam that left me unable to put the book down until I finished it at precisely 1:15am.
Stella is a young woman, fresh out of college and filled with the “girl next door” vibe from her flowing hair, down to her painted toe nails. Ready to take on the wine world, she is dealt a harsh blow when informed that her family’s vineyard needs saving.

Boz is a crusty old vampire, waking up after a very long and quite unplanned slumber and hungering for a taste of Stella. Having been napping for several hundred years, he wakes to a world he doesn’t understand and many of the laughs come from his bumbling his way into modern culture in the USA.

Neli, Boz’s “Renfield” has her own story on the side and only a cold, heartless vampire would be able to ignore Neli’s plight. Her story, while smaller and in the background, is compelling on its own and would make for a fine spin off if the authors were so inclined.

At its core, Fanged Love is an opposites attract story. Boz, in all of his problematic glory, must find a way to evolve or risk never earning Stella’s love. Stella must decide if the world really is black and white or if there is room for grey.

Full of laughter, with a healthy side of swoon and enough feels to soften even my cold heart– Pamfiloff’s die hard fans are sure to enjoy the many easter eggs/shoutouts to some of her previous works. New readers will get a short introduction into the dark, scary corners of the author’s demented psyche. Buckle up! It is a wild ride.

I would recommend this to fans of Mimi Jean Pamfiloff and Kylie Gilmore, obviously. Romance readers who enjoy heaping amounts of cheesy/campy humor, some snark, a bit of steam, and a smattering of adult language and content might also enjoy Fanged Love.
